Understanding the Cost and Community Benefits of Independent Living for Seniors in Muskegon

Talk show guests discussing independent living jobs Muskegon

Empowering the Independent Living Movement

In a rapidly aging society, the importance of independent living centers cannot be overstated. These centers offer not just housing solutions but a supportive community for the elderly, allowing them to thrive while maintaining their independence. The Independent Living Center in Muskegon stands out as a beacon of hope for those seeking affordable senior housing solutions.

Understanding Costs and Options for Seniors

One of the primary concerns for families considering assisted living or independent housing options is understanding the associated costs. For those in Muskegon, how much does retirement housing cost Muskegon is a crucial question. Monthly expenses can vary, and it's essential to consider not just rent but additional amenities offered, as this impacts overall affordability.

According to local statistics, the cost of living in Muskegon for seniors can fluctuate depending on the type of residence. For example, options range from affordable elder housing to more luxurious retirement homes. Budgeting for these options is also vital in assessing long-term financial plans for elderly citizens.

The Value of Community in Senior Living

The heart of what the Independent Living Center offers lies in its community aspect. Many senior citizen residences in Muskegon cultivate an environment that fosters connection, with on-site activities and outings that keep residents engaged. The social aspect cannot be ignored, as studies frequently show that maintaining a social network is crucial for seniors' mental and emotional health.

From workshop activities to group outings, residents can create bonds that last a lifetime. The interaction with peers reduces feelings of isolation, bringing joy and enriching the everyday experiences of those living there.

Real Stories from Residents: A Heartwarming Insight

At the center, residents often share heartfelt stories of newfound friendships and meaningful relationships formed in their new homes. Take Mrs. Harper, for instance, who was initially apprehensive about moving. Now, she often leads crafting sessions where she teaches her neighbors about knitting, emphasizing how the experience has rejuvenated her spirit.

Such anecdotes highlight why understanding housing options, like senior independent living Muskegon, goes beyond mere logistics; it speaks to the need for space that recognizes the social and emotional facets of aging.

Unlocking the Secrets: Why Murder Mysteries Captivate Readers Every Summer

Update A Deep Dive into Our Love for Murder MysteriesMurder mysteries have captivated readers for over 175 years, earning their place on countless summer beach reads lists. The genre accounts for approximately 30% of annual fiction sales in the United States, raising the question: what drives such enduring popularity? According to experts and avid readers alike, the appeal lies in a perfect blend of engagement, emotional thrill, and the comfort of resolution.The Intellectual Puzzle Behind the PagesMurder mystery writer David Freed argues that at the core of a solid mystery is the intellectual exercise it provides. "A well-constructed murder mystery offers the pleasure of solving a puzzle," he reveals. For many readers, unraveling the mystery is as rewarding as the story itself. This inherent puzzle-solving nature can transform a simple reading experience into an interactive journey. Engaging with complex narratives invites readers to ponder clues, scrutinize character motivations, and even place themselves in the shoes of detectives.Balancing Chaos with OrderAnother compelling aspect of murder mysteries is their ability to confront dark themes within established boundaries. Freed states, "When you think about it, a murder represents the ultimate act of disorder. A well-structured mystery offers some restoration from that chaos." This duality allows readers to explore themes of crime and justice without real-world repercussions. The satisfaction derived from seeing order restored, especially in chaotic times, encourages many to seek out these stories.Historical Giants and Their LegacyThe early works of Edgar Allan Poe, particularly "The Murders in the Rue Morgue," marked the inception of the genre as we know it. Poe, along with later masters like Sir Arthur Conan Doyle and Agatha Christie, laid the groundwork for a unique subgenre that has evolved significantly over the decades. Doyle’s renowned detective, Sherlock Holmes, brought characters to life that readers could relate to deeply—Holmes and Dr. John Watson’s dynamic offered not just intrigue but emotional depth. As Anna Wilson notes, "The real genius of Arthur Conan Doyle was figuring out a way to combine suspense... and the compelling relationship between Holmes and Watson."Reading as a Reflection of SocietyInterestingly, despite their mass-market origins, murder mysteries have often been dismissed as lowbrow entertainment. However, many scholars argue that these narratives serve as cultural documents, reflecting societal values and issues of their time. Maura Henry, who teaches a Christie-focused course, asserts that Agatha Christie provides insights into British society, effectively chronicling the times she lived in. This cultural exploration allows readers not only to enjoy a thrilling whodunit but also to gain perspectives on historical contexts.Engagement Beyond the PageToday, crime stories spill beyond traditional novels and into the world of podcasts and true crime documentaries. The appeal of investigating the motives behind real-life gruesome events continues to attract modern audiences. The intertwined themes of suspense and moral questioning resonate profoundly in an age where many seek clarity amid chaos.Personal Reflection on the GenreFor retirees and older adults particularly invested in new interests during their leisure time, murder mysteries can serve as both entertainment and mental stimulation. The engaging plots and character depth encourage critical thinking and make them a delightful choice for enjoyable hours spent on the beach or at home. Dominique Malonga: A Rising Basketball Star and Aspiring Computer Scientist

Update The Dual Journey of Dominique Malonga: Balancing Basketball with Computer ScienceIn the heart of Seattle, Dominique Malonga's story unfolds—a fascinating blend of athletic prowess and academic ambition. The 20-year-old center for the Seattle Storm isn't just known for her impressive height and dunking ability; she's also pursuing a bachelor's degree in computer science. This dual dedication is a testament to her foresight and determination.Breaking Barriers: An Athletes' Approach to EducationMalonga's decision to study while playing professionally underlines an important aspect of modern athletics: education. While many young athletes forgo academics in the pursuit of their sports careers, she understands the necessity of securing a foundation for her post-basketball life. Rather than waiting until her WNBA career has concluded, she's choosing to build her future now, setting a significant example for young athletes aiming to balance sports and education.Finding Balance: Juggling Sports, Studies, and Self-CareThe basketball court isn't the only place where Malonga shines. When she’s not dominating on the court, she often retreats to what her teammates affectionately call “Dom’s Room,” where she plays the piano—a hobby she picked up again as a way to decompress. This practice is crucial, as balancing the demands of professional sports and academia can be stressful. Through personal anecdotes like this, one sees that true heroes aren't just defined by their athletic achievements but also by their commitment to self-care and mental well-being.The Influence of Role ModelsAs an international player from Cameroon who moved to France at age 15, Malonga has had to navigate various cultural contexts while embracing the spotlight of the WNBA. The experience of training with seasoned veterans like Nneka Ogwumike and Skylar Diggins has been instrumental for Malonga, who values the lessons learned from these role models. Their influence has nurtured her growth both on and off the court, illustrating how mentorship can further develop a promising player's career.Future Aspirations: An App on the HorizonWith big dreams beyond her basketball career, Malonga aims to create an app that will connect her passions for sports and technology. Her insights about tech’s evolving role in sports echo a broader trend of athletes becoming more aware of the tools used in their training and performance analysis. “We don't even understand how it's going to be in the next five or ten years,” she notes, implying a growing responsibility for athletes to navigate both their athletic and technological futures.A Role Model for Senior CommunitiesMalonga’s journey is a significant narrative that resonates with more than just sports enthusiasts.
